Our 5 year old is dinosaur crazy right now and this was the perfect gift for him. We love the fact that the illustrations place the dinosaurs in various habitats. Our family finds it facinating to see all kinds of dinosarus in action in the forest, the desert, or my personal favorite, threading their way through a traffic jam in NYC! It gives great perspective on size and behavior. The language is a little advanced but that doesn't seem to dissuade our son from loving this book and it's a great way to expand vocabulary. Plus, it's nice to have something that grows with your child a bit. This book will be around in our house for a good while I'm guessing. Note: it's big and not the easiest bedtime read given it's size. It's more of a sit at a table or on the sofa and read kind of book.
